I did a search with not much information and I was hoping that some of you audio experts could help me out. I am by no means an audio expert so please treat me like I'm dumb because when it comes to audio, I am.

I got an Ipod for Christmas and want to use it in my car. I do not want FM modulation as that does not produce high quality results really. I have never really liked tape adaptors either. I have the stock Bose headunit on a 2000 Maxima SE and obviously there is no aux input on the front anywhere. Is there one under the dash or in the back or something that I could somehow access? I would prefer this method even if I had to have a wire just hanging from the back of the headunit or whatever, but it may not be possible.

Any suggesstions would be appreciated otherwise I'll have to use one of the previous 2 options.
